Who is the Owner of the 👨🦲.eth Wallet?
Unfortunately, it is not possible to know for certain who owns a 👨🦲.eth wallet. Blockchain wallets are pseudonymous, meaning that the wallet address does not reveal the identity of the owner.
Typically, the only way to discover who owns a specific wallet is if the owner reveals their identity.

The Importance of Whales in the ENS Ecosystem
👨🦲.eth wallet is not like any other wallet. The owner of the wallet is an ENS Whale.
In the ENS ecosystem, whales are large holders of either ENS Tokens or ENS Domain Names. As such, they are powerful participants in the ENS ecosystem, as their holdings give them significant influence over the success or failure of the project.
Whales have the power to affect the price of ENS tokens in the market, as well as the liquidity of the system. They can also act as market makers and arbitrageurs, providing liquidity and price stability. Additionally, whales can directly influence the success of projects within the ENS system by investing in them and providing liquidity.
As such, ENS whales can have a great impact on the growth and development of the entire ENS ecosystem. By providing liquidity to the market and investing in promising projects, they can help to ensure the longevity and success of the ENS system and its projects.

Although this wallet has been active on Ethereum for a couple of years, in ENS terms 👨🦲.eth started acquiring domains on 7/23/22. Where things get interesting is that this wallet has only bid on 28 non-face triple emoji domains (ex. 🚀🚀🚀) ever.
There are over 1,500 normalized emojis, of which over 1000 are non-face emojis. It seems interesting that only 28/1000 emojis were bid on specifically. Of these 28 triple emojis, 5 triple emojis were identified as the portfolio company emojis of Alexis’ VC Firm 776.
Not only were those 5 portfolio company emojis specifically bid on, out of 1000 emoji possibilities, but also certain triples variations were bid on stand-alone. For example, 🌼🌼🌼 had a bid for 1 WETH, with no other triples being bid on at the time. Clearly, the owner of this wallet is choosing specific emojis.
The 👨🦲 wallet also owns 🧙🏻, 🧗🏿♀️, and 🦸🏻♂️🦸🏻♂️, all three of which are the company emojis of 776.
